MIPS rolls first multiprocessing core Apr 2, 2008
MIPS Technologies is using the stage of the Multicore Expo here this week to roll out its first licensable core geared for coherent multiprocessing. The MIPS 1004K can support up to four cores on a chip, each running two threads. (EETimes)

Microchip drives to 32 bits Nov 7, 2007
Microchip Technology Inc., which climbed from 23rd place to first in the 8-bit microcontroller market in a span of 15 years, is set to take on the 32-bit MCU segment with designs based on MIPS Technologies Inc.'s M4K processing core. Microchip will announce the MCU family on Nov. 12, EE Times has learned. (EETimes)
Chandler's Microchip plans 32-bit production Nov 5, 2007
The new 32-bit chips are built upon core architecture that was developed by MIPS Technologies. By licensing the basic chip design, Microchip can quickly produce its own line of products by adding its own intellectual property to the basic design. (AZCentral -- Business)

MIPS buys Chipidea for $147M and future stock Aug 28, 2007
Following the transaction, Chipidea will become a newly-formed business group within MIPS Technologies, with its complete product portfolio continuing to be sold under the Chipidea brand. Chipidea has more than 310 employees worldwide, including design centers in Portugal, France, Belgium, Poland, China, Norway, and Macau. (San Jose Business Journal, CA)

MIPS casts doubts on ARM expansion strategy Jun 20, 2007
LONDON MIPS Technologies Inc. is confident that arch-rival ARM will not be able to take market share from it in the increasingly competitive IP cores market. The company was responding to a recent presentation given by senior executives at ARM which suggested that it was targeting sectors such as set-top-boxes, high definition TV and DVD systems, all areas where MIPS already dominates with its cores.
